HSN (short for Home Shopping Network), established as Home Shopping Network and currently known by its initials HSN is an American free-to-air television network owned by Qurate Retail Group - who also operate catalog company Cornerstone Brands based out of St Petersburg Florida United States. The Gateway area in St Petersburg Florida houses HSN.

As of July 2014, Joy Mangano holds the record for highest daily sales with 216,000 pillow sets sold.

History
HSN began as the Home Shopping Club, an offshoot of PAX-TV which later evolved into Ion Television, on Vision Cable and Group W Cable in Pinellas County, Florida, in 1982. On July 1, 1985 it expanded into its current form by changing to HSN, pioneering sales pitch television while becoming the first national shopping network ever seen on television at that time. QVC, its competitor and future owner was later launched the same year.

In 1986, HSN established Silver King Broadcasting to broadcast free-to-air on some television stations it had acquired under its control, using free-to-air signals. By 1992, however, HSN spun off from Silver King Broadcasting and Liberty Media took control of stock in the network. By 1996 however, Barry Diller owned Silver King again and the station group was sold back into his control as HSN Inc after their merger had taken place with Silver King Broadcasting; under Diller's guidance HSN Inc became USA Network Inc in February 1998 after its purchase was finalised from Diller's ownership; after this change HSN Inc became USA Network Inc and finally launched with his leadership on February 1998.

Home Shopping Network was rebranded to HSN in September 2000. Mindy Grossman became CEO in 2006, aggressively reinventing and relaunching the brand under her stewardship. HSN went public in 2008 under Grossman, as did its multibillion-dollar retail portfolio and multimedia expansion efforts. She left HSNi in May 2017 to lead Weight Watchers.

Mindy Grossman left HSN as CEO to become Chief Executive of Weight Watchers in April 2017; on July 6, Liberty Interactive announced it would buy up the remaining 62% of HSN shares it didn't already own so as to acquire it as part of their QVC Group and QVC CEO Mike George would serve as its new head.

HSN and Pickler & Ben joined forces for a "shop the show" feature that allows viewers to access featured items directly via Pickler& Ben's website or HSN.com.

HSN parent Qurate Retail Group was threatened with delisting from Nasdaq due to falling stock prices that have plunged 80% since 2017. CreditRiskMonitor reported in October 2023 that Qurate Retail Group may file for Chapter 11 bankruptcy protection as soon as November.
